Background:
Cancer is a disease of transcription factors - they drive tumor growth, metastasis, and prevent cell death in cancerous tissue. Gli proteins are transcription factors involved in many tumors and developmental defects. The mechanisms of the transition of Gli proteins into active drivers of transcription is poorly understood. To discover the molecular foundations of the regulation of Gli proteins in development and disease, you will use state-of-the-art techniques ranging from genetic manipulations of cells and tissues to quantitative proteomics and confocal microscopy.
